About 3 Brandfort Street
3 Brandfort Street is a mid-terrace house in Bradford (BD7 2ES). It has a recorded floor area of 79 m² (around 850 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(October 2016) shows a D (score 57),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since June 2016.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ump.
It hasn't traded since September 2004, a hold of 22 years that's notably long for the area. Across 2000–2004, sale prices on this property compounded at 29.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£127,000 sits 130.9% above the 2004 sale of £55,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£65/sq ft) was about 28.5% below the postcode norm.
